Gov. John Bel Edwards says he wants the state to have more control over what THC products are being sold over the counter in Louisiana.

A 2022 state law allows adults to consume hemp-based products, but may have accidentally legalized recreational THC products that get users high.

Edwards meets regularly with lawmakers to discuss how clarify the law so that it can be better enforced.

Right now, 2,500 retailers sell the THC products statewide.
